Inslee Says He’ll Sign Colstrip Bill With Partial Veto
SEATTLE (AP) — Gov. Jay Inslee says he'll approve a bill allowing Washington state's largest utility to set aside money for the eventual shutdown of two coal-fired electricity plants in Montana. Inslee also said Thursday that he'll veto a section of the bill, though his office declined to specify which section. ...
